The hexadecimal color code #EFAB6C corresponds to the code RGB( 239, 171, 108 ). It's a shade of Orange. This color is a combination of red (at 0,94 level), green (at 0,67 level) and blue (at 0,42 level). Its brightness is 68% and its saturation is 80%. It is composed of red at 46%, green at 33% and blue at 20%.

Uses of #EFAB6C in CSS

When using #EFAB6C as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#EFAB6C as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
